Crime rate in Abington & Phippsville
Crime rate
Crime rate
16.47 per 1,000 people
Percentile
40th percentile nationally
Crime levels are around the national middle range.
House prices in Abington & Phippsville
House prices
Average sold price
£258,403
Percentile
38th percentile nationally
House prices are below the national middle range.
